Another two notable ones that I can tell: Better AI: In bedrock every entity has very distinctive AI patterns, Skeletons are super smart, and will never put themselves into danger, even to attack you (in java they would just leave the shadow to shoot you), they won't shoot if they're underwater, instead they will just punch you, same if you try to rush them and get too close. Zombies in the other hand are extremely stupid, won't pathfind around fire as an example. Smart right click: It's actually the real reason behind speedbridging. Basically the same way that if you're breaking a block, and a villager or something can in front of you without being attacked, and when they keep moving you just keep breaking. It's like the game remembers what you were last doing with left click so you don't accidentally do something else. Well, Bedrock has the same thing for right click, you don't need to eat sweet berries while looking at the sky to not plant them on accident, or accidentally strip wood while opening doors, etc. That same thing allows you to build in perfect beams or pillars, and it allows a very fast version of speedbridging where you can even sprintjump. The reason Bedrock can go to 128 chunks is because unlike Java, Bedrock is constantly generating new chunks in the background. This allows you to load alot more chunks faster because you are always loading old chunks, as opposed to Java which generates chunks only when you visit them. This was actually a major problem that delayed 1.18 because Bedrock worlds would often have thousands of generated chunks that the players had never visited.

Bedrock Edition raids are actually better than their Java counterparts when it comes to loot, despite villagers not showering you with gifts when the raid is over, the raid itself gives substantially more rewards. During raids, pillagers and vindicators can drop a lot more things alongside their normal loot, including extra emeralds on top of the normal ones dropped, iron tools/armor, and even enchanted books.

Getting to the stripe lands isn't that hard in several versions. There was a bug for a bit where if you went through a portal while it was saving it would put you at the exact coordinates of the portal in the other dimension. I used it to get there in as fresh survival world just to see what it was like. All it took was a couple hours of trading for an inventory of ender pearls and then abusing the bug every time I entered the nether so that my coords didn't get divided by 8. In case it's not clear, the bug will fail to divide or multiply your coordinates by 8 if it was saving at the time. So if you entered the nether at, say, x or z 1000 while it was saving it would place you at the same coordinates in the nether and then you could just go back once it stopped saving and you would be at 8000-ish x or z in the overworld since you would be way too far out to access your original portal. Then you wait for it to save again and it would pop you at 8000-ish in the nether and when it finished saving you go back through and you're at 64000 and so on. Just a handful of portal jumps to this at multiples of 8.
